#10004a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#10004a is composed of 6.3% red, 0%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 71% black. It has a hue angle of 253 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 14.5%. #10004a color hex could be obtained by blending #200094 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#10004a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#10004a has RGB values of R:16, G:0,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:1, Y:0,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 1048650.

							Shades and Tints of #10004a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03000f is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#10004a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232228 is the less saturated color, while #10004a is the most saturated one.
